Solution

The correct option is C Statement I is correct, but Statement II is incorrect.
Option C is the correct answer.
Statement 1 is correct. Nitrogen gas effuses faster than Oxygen gas. This is because, Nitrogen is a lighter gas than Oxygen.
Statement 2 is false. The reason being, molecular mass of Nitrogen is 28g/mol and the molecular mass of Oxygen is 32g/mol . This is because each molecule of Nitrogen or Oxygen is made up of two atoms of Nitrogen or Oxygen respectively.
